Discover the Wonders of Labuan Bajo
Located at the western tip of Flores Island, Indonesia, Labuan Bajo is a charming coastal town surrounded by stunning natural beauty. This picturesque destination offers an array of exciting activities for adventure seekers, nature lovers, and those looking to relax in paradise.
Snorkeling and Diving
Explore the crystal-clear waters of the Komodo National Park, home to over 1,000 species of fish and coral. The park’s vibrant marine life is a snorkeler’s and diver’s dream come true. Visit famous dive sites like Manta Point, Crystal Bay, and the Blue Lagoon.
Island Hopping
Hop between islands, discovering secluded beaches, hidden coves, and picturesque villages. Take a boat tour to explore the nearby islands of Rinca, Kanawa, and Bidadari. Enjoy swimming, snorkeling, or simply relaxing on pristine white-sand beaches.
Trekking and Hiking
Embark on an adventure through Labuan Bajo’s rugged landscape, trekking to scenic viewpoints and hiking to the top of mountains. Take in breathtaking views of the surrounding islands and the stunning sunsets.
Komodo Dragon Tours
Get up close and personal with the legendary Komodo dragons, the world’s largest lizard species. Guided tours will take you through the dragons’ natural habitat on Rinca Island or Komodo Island, offering a thrilling and unforgettable experience.
Fishing and Sunset Cruises
Cast a line into the rich waters of the Flores Sea, teeming with tuna, marlin, and other exotic fish species. Alternatively, indulge in a romantic sunset cruise, sipping cocktails while taking in the majestic views of Labuan Bajo’s coastline.

Tips and Essentials
- Best time to visit: May to October for calm seas and sunny weather.
- Get ready for adventure with comfortable shoes, sunhats, and sunscreen.
- Respect the local environment and wildlife by choosing eco-friendly tour operators and avoiding single-use plastics.
